~10- 8,L,D.6, 10-1/1 Insulation For economic reasons all auto-transformers and all star-connected windings of 132kV and above have graded insulation and must be solidly earthed, Star-connected windings of 88kV and below are partially graded and can be either earthed where this is required for other reasons (e.g. single-pole auto-reclosing) or left unearthed.
